(firmenpresse) - OKLAHOMA CITY, OK -- (Marketwire) -- 08/23/11 -- AliveCor, Inc., developer of a breakthrough mobile electrocardiogram recorder, announced today that it has secured $3 million in Series A financing. Burrill & Company led the financing round along with Qualcomm Incorporated, acting through its venture investment arm, Qualcomm Ventures, and the Oklahoma Life Science Fund. The company also announced the appointment of Bryant Fong and Dirk Lammerts, both Managing Directors at Burrill & Company, to its Board of Directors.

AliveCor's credit card-sized wireless device turns smartphones and tablets into clinical-quality low-cost heart monitors that can be used by patients at home and by physicians and other healthcare providers in a clinical setting. AliveCor will use the capital to complete clinical studies currently ongoing at the Oklahoma University Health Sciences Center, pursue regulatory approvals, and gear up for commercial launch of its highly anticipated iPhone ECG and Android iCard ECG.

AliveCor has developed a clinical-quality low-cost ECG recorder that dramatically improves the accessibility of this critical medical diagnostic tool and that will revolutionize the way heart monitoring is performed. The AliveCor ECG is designed to work in conjunction with a variety of mobile platforms, including iPhone, iPad, and Android devices. The AliveCor ECG is not cleared as a medical device in the US and is currently not available for sale. For more information, please visit .
